Brief Summary
Observational study of patients undergoing open heart surgery. During the procedure video clips of right heart are stored and compared to trans-oesophageal ultrasound recordings and ECG recordings.

Study Arms (1)
Study group
EXPERIMENTALPatients undergo procedure with stepwise measurements and ventilator + volume adjustment + iv theophylline Myocardial movement recording using videoscanning
Interventions
Positive end-expiratory pressure variation
Eligibility Criteria
You may qualify if:
- open heart surgery, patient acceptance and informed consent, age 75 or more
You may not qualify if:
- patient refusal, psychiatric disorder or intoxication, irrepairable coronary artery disease, epilepsy or active neurological condition, active tbc or other contagious infection.
